Output 96fd48c76acf0bd6c629de04c5d1386531abc3ba69c4206382e8f034ca8981ee:4

value
530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ec85d4e3e25c1e6188a1c0c22b750fc3dad8cd5 OP_EQUAL
address
35xP2wE7BjePbrfHGeyCRLS9naacXzAFBR
transaction
96fd48c76acf0bd6c629de04c5d1386531abc3ba69c4206382e8f034ca8981ee
confirmations
323810
spent
true